Understanding Abamectin
Abamectin is a natural insecticide derived from the fermentation of a soil bacterium called *Streptomyces avermitilis*. It is known for its potent activity against a wide range of agricultural pests, including mites and insects. Abamectin works by disrupting the nerve impulses in the target organisms, leading to paralysis and death. This makes it an extremely effective tool in integrated pest management (IPM) systems.

Application Considerations
While the benefits of Abamectin WDG are clear, its application must be managed carefully. Farmers should be aware of the recommended dosages and timing for application to ensure optimal results. Over-reliance on a single insecticide can lead to resistance among pest populations. Therefore, it is advisable to incorporate Abamectin into a broader IPM strategy, rotating it with other pesticides and employing cultural practices to manage pest populations effectively.
In addition, farmers must be mindful of the environmental conditions during application. Factors such as wind, temperature, and moisture can affect the efficacy of Abamectin and its impact on non-target organisms. Following the guidelines provided by the manufacturer can mitigate potential risks and ensure that the product performs to its fullest potential.
